290.701 Short title. Sec. 1. This act shall be known and may be cited as the 'agricultural marketing and bargaining act'. History: 1972, Act 344, Eff. Mar. 30, 1973 Constitutionality: This act is constitutional on its face. Michigan Canners & Freezers Association, Inc v Agricultural Marketing & Bargaining Board, 416 Mich 706, 332 NW2nd 134 (1982).The Michigan Agricultural Marketing and Bargaining Act, MCL 290.701 et seq., authorizes producers' associations to engage in conduct that the federal Agricultural Fair Practices Act of 1967 forbids and stands as an obstacle to the accomplishment and execution of the full purposes and objectives of Congress. To that extent, therefore, the Michigan Act is pre-empted by the AFPA. Michigan Canners and Freezers Association, Inc v Agricultural Marketing & Bargaining Board, 467 US 461; 104 S Ct 2518; 81 L Ed2d 399 (1984).
